The Problem?
Noise in the treestand platform... Can you identify yours?
|
 |
Sound-echoing hollow tube
Hollow tubes can become echo chambers, amplifying noise. One
Little nick from a branch, arrow, bow or boot and you'll be hearing that
"TING" in your nightmares for years to come. |
Grate-popping expanded metal
Shift your weight around on these platforms and just listen to
the grate snap, crackle and pop. Over time, the thin metal grating begins to bow
between supports, putting additional stress on welds. SCARY! |
 |
 |
Tin-creaking formed metal
In no time these stands develop squeaks due to the metal-on-metal contact. Twist
or turn on intersections of the formed metal cross pieces, framing and supports
and you're BUSTED! |
